order of magnitude
noun
1 order of magnitude
A degree in a continuum of size or quantity:
— An explosion of a low order of magnitude.
synonym: order.
2 order of magnitude
A number assigned to the ratio of two quantities; two quantities are of the same order of magnitude if one is less than 10 times as large as the other; the number of magnitudes that the quantities differ is specified to within a power of 10.
synonym: magnitude.
